Iron Heart Coffee Co. and Eatery is seeking a friendly and enthusiastic Barista to join our team. In this role, you will be the face of our café, providing exceptional customer service and making high-quality beverages. Your responsibilities will include:
- Greeting customers with a positive attitude and taking their food and beverage orders.
- Preparing a variety of coffee and tea beverages according to recipes and customer preferences.
- Handling cash and card transactions accurately and efficiently.
- Maintaining a clean and organized workspace, including equipment and dining room.
- Assisting with restocking supplies and managing inventory.
- Responding to customer inquiries and helping to resolve any issues or complaints to the best of your ability.
- Collaborating with the kitchen and other team members to ensure efficient service.
- Complete duties from opening and closing checklists.
- Communicating effectively with team members and management.
- Take initiative to work independently, as well as, the ability to work well within a team environment.
- Previous experience as a barista and cashier is preferred but not required; we offer training.
- Strong customer service and communication skills.
- 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
- Positive attitude and teamwork-oriented mindset.
- Must have a friendly personality and converse with a wide array of customers.
- Must be able to make change accurately.
- 18 years of age (due to selling alcoholic beverages at cafe).
- Must be available to work most weekends and holidays.
Benefits:
- 50% off wine, beer, cider, and soda purchases (if 21 or older)
- 30% off merchandise
- 10 free tasting experience passes yearly for friends and family
- Free tastings on all products (if 21 or older)
